Is French Bread Pepperoni Pizza Kosher?

No, French Bread Pepperoni Pizza is not kosher. While the bread base might seem harmless, the combination of un-certified cheese and non-kosher pepperoni renders the entire product unsuitable for a kosher diet. The Ingredient Breakdown

As a food scientist, I look at the component parts of a product to understand its dietary standing. When analyzing this pizza for kosher compliance, we encounter immediate and non-negotiable barriers. The verdict is a firm 'no' due to two main categories: the meat and the dairy.

The most obvious violation is the Pepperoni. The ingredient list specifies a blend of Pork and Beef. In kosher dietary law (Kashrut), pork is explicitly forbidden. Furthermore, even if the pork were removed, the beef would need to be from a kosher-slaughtered animal and processed with kosher equipment. Because this pepperoni mixes meat and dairy potential and lacks certification, it is not kosher.

Next, we must look at the Cheese. The pizza uses Reduced Fat Mozzarella and a blend of Parmesan, Asiago, and Romano. While these are technically dairy products, the major issue here is the lack of a 'hechsher' (kosher certification symbol). Hard cheeses, in particular, require kosher certification due to the use of non-kosher rennet in standard production. Without that symbol, the cheese is considered non-kosher.

Finally, there are hidden non-kosher elements in the Bread and additives. The bread contains Wheat Gluten and Cultured Wheat Flour. While wheat is generally kosher, the processing aids must be verified. More importantly, the Enzymes listed in the bread and cheese are often derived from animal sources. Without specific sourcing information or a kosher symbol, these enzymes make the product questionable at best, and non-kosher by standard observance.

Nutritional Value

From a nutritional standpoint, this French Bread Pizza is a calorie-dense, processed food. A single serving contains a significant amount of Sodium (likely exceeding 600mg), largely due to the cured meat and processed cheeses. The Pepperoni contributes saturated fats and nitrates, while the Reduced Fat Mozzarella attempts to lower the fat content but often compensates with added starches like Modified Cornstarch and Xanthan Gum to maintain texture.

The carbohydrate content is driven by the Enriched Flour in the crust and added sugars like Dextrose and Maltodextrin. While it provides a quick energy source, it lacks significant fiber or micronutrients. It fits into a diet only as an occasional indulgence rather than a health food.

Frequently Asked Questions

Does French Bread Pepperoni Pizza contain dairy or gluten?

Yes, it contains both. It is made with wheat flour (gluten) and multiple types of cheese including mozzarella and parmesan.

Is French Bread Pepperoni Pizza good for weight loss?

No, it is generally not recommended for weight loss due to its high calorie count, refined flour crust, and high sodium content.
